JOB: Senior {Hardware} Engineer (FPGA Design) At Microsoft In Bengaluru

[ad_1]

Location: Bengaluru

Firm: Microsoft

Overview

Microsoft Silicon, Cloud {Hardware} Infrastructure Engineering (SCHIE) is the staff behind Microsoft’s increasing Cloud Infrastructure and liable for powering Microsoft’s “Clever Cloud” mission. CHIE delivers the core infrastructure and foundational applied sciences for Microsoft’s over 200 on-line companies together with Bing, MSN, Workplace 365, Xbox Reside, Groups, OneDrive and the Microsoft Azure platform globally with our server and information heart infrastructure, safety and compliance, operations, globalization, and manageability options. Our focus is on good progress, excessive effectivity, and delivering trusted experiences to prospects and companions worldwide and we’re on the lookout for passionate, high-energy engineers to assist obtain that mission. As Microsoft’s cloud enterprise continues to develop the flexibility to deploy new choices and HW infrastructure on time, in excessive quantity with prime quality and lowest price is of paramount significance. We’re on the lookout for seasoned engineers with a robust ardour for buyer centered options, perception, and business data to check and implement future technical options that may handle and optimize the Cloud infrastructure.

Tasks

Central to our mission is improvement of Storage Techniques for Azure Datacenters based mostly on our extremely programmable information processing chip (DPU).  As a FPGA designer, you’ll be liable for the design (and in addition verification) of CPLD/ FPGA that shall be used within the system interfacing with the DPU and all different subsystems.

Design

  • Researches and identifies new instruments, applied sciences, or strategies for undertaking implementation to enhance product high quality, efficiency, and reliability.
  • Gives make-versus-buy suggestions to administration with tradeoffs based mostly on complexity, monetary affect, high quality, reliability, and time period. Influences choice making with wider choice makers and stakeholders.
  • Shows deep data in a selected and complicated engineering area, or data in a number of technical areas. Shares and acquires superior data of business tendencies, competitor merchandise, the client expertise, and advances in varied engineering fields.
  • Creates sturdy, scalable, and extensible complicated, or a number of complicated designs and/or verification plans.
  • Participates in creating mental property and technical due diligence. Could file patents inside personal space of scope and finishing crucial patent documentation.
  • Develops and implements technical options to complicated high quality and design challenges and applies classes discovered to advocate future centered options.
  • Cross checks the structure of the silicon chip by on the lookout for potential flaws within the structure.
  • Makes use of efficiency instrumentation and presents outcomes and insights to staff and designers. Writes efficiency simulators and creates spreadsheets to derive microarchitecture trade-offs. Evaluates affect of software program optimizations.

Mission Implementation

  • Generates a sub job or single undertaking implementation schedule, displays efficiency towards schedules, and helps decide useful resource dependencies for the {hardware} engineering features of complicated options or merchandise. Guides different engineers staff members in efficiency and schedule implementation.
  • Gives suggestions on the present engineering course of and recommends modifications.
  • Evaluations third occasion mental property information sheets towards necessities. Evaluates exterior provider or companion high quality and assets as a way to guarantee profitable execution.
  • Guides their staff’s evaluate of exterior provider or companion merchandise and participates in making exterior provider or companion choice choices to help product improvement.
  • Identifies probably the most vital undertaking dangers (e.g., exterior provider or companion delays, incomplete specs, or instrument points) on the outset of a undertaking, and develops plans to deal with these dangers. Incorporates learnings from earlier tasks.
  • Communicates undertaking progress/standing inside and exterior to the undertaking staff (e.g., to prospects and companions) and escalates points as crucial.

Reporting and Documentation

  • Develops and opinions drafted coaching supplies, paperwork, and templates. Identifies the place coaching is useful and coordinates coaching.
  • Writes machine specification sheets; specifies and interprets complicated particulars required to design varied {hardware} options.

{Qualifications}

Required/Minimal {Qualifications}:

  • 7+ years of associated technical engineering expertise
  • OR Bachelor’s diploma in Electrical Engineering, Pc Engineering, Pc Science, or associated area AND 4+ years technical engineering expertise or internship expertise
  • OR Grasp’s diploma in Electrical Engineering, Pc Engineering, Pc Science, or associated area AND 3+ years technical engineering expertise or internship expertise
  • OR Doctorate diploma in Electrical Engineering, Pc Engineering, Pc Science, or associated area.

Extra or Most well-liked {Qualifications}:

  • 11+ years technical engineering expertise
  • OR Bachelor’s diploma in Electrical Engineering, Pc Engineering, Pc Science, or associated area AND 8+ years technical engineering expertise
  • OR Grasp’s diploma in Electrical Engineering, Pc Engineering, Pc Science, or associated area AND 6+ years technical engineering expertise
  • OR Doctorate diploma in Electrical Engineering, Pc Engineering, Pc Science, or associated area AND 3+ years technical engineering expertise.

[ad_2]

Leave a comment